We are currently seeking a skilled and motivated Autobody Repair Technician to join our team in Arnprior, Ontario. The successful candidate will be responsible for performing autobody repairs and refurbishing heavy-duty transit buses, ensuring high-quality workmanship and attention to detail.
What You'll Do:
- Removal and reinstallation of various bus components including, windows, doors, mirrors, lights, seats, stanchions, and flooring, interior and exterior body panels
- Repair, sand, prime, and finish interior and exterior surfaces
- Assist with chassis and structural de-rusting and cleaning
- Clean and repair components as part of bus refurbishing
- Apply protective coatings and underseal structural components
- Remove and replace electrical, hydraulic, and air components as needed
- Work independently or collaboratively on heavy-duty transit bus repairs
- Painting experience or interest in learning to paint is considered a strong asset
